Details:
Damian Black is a 20 year old Seattle native who began his quest to become a professional musician at the age of seven. Damian would soon learn that perfection would only come after countless hours spent honing his craft. Years later; he developed an interest in the production side of music, soon after he would begin his mentorship under one of Seattleâs most professional Hip Hop producers, Vitamin D. Damian believed that by producing his own music, that it would be pure magic when he returned back to the microphone. With first-rate coaching Damian developed a great work ethic and became a professional both inside and outside the booth. Forming and shaping himself was a tough task. Being so young in todayâs market itâs very easy to be influenced by other rap artist and producers, but Damian chose wisely, some of his main inspirations lyrically have been Notorious Big, Jay Z, Rakim and Ice Cube, while on the production side heâs a big fan of Dr. Dre and Hi Tech. Damian Black carries a unique sounding voice that he describes as âa universal smooth soundâ.

He also displays a confidence you donât find much in young rap artist today. His music is pure and truthful, and his live performance ALWAYS captivates the audience. Most people are blown away by his energetic stage presence and his ability to move a crowd. Not only has Damian left an impact on live audiences but his music has also done quite well on college, internet community radio and night clubs as well. Perhaps Damianâs deep passion for Hip Hop comes from the fact that he was literally born into it. In the early eighties his mother, father and his uncle all were pioneers in Seattleâs first rap group (The Emerald Street Boys and The Emerald Street Girls).

Spirituality is vital to Damian and is no doubt one of the reasons he was able to balance music as a career while finishing high school. Before the age of eighteen he juggled full length projects, mix tapes, concerts, school and football all at once. Sometimes he would play a football game an immediately do a show after. During this time Damian entered countless Hip Hop showcases, usually placing first or second. This earned him the opportunity in 2004 at the age of seventeen to open up for Ruff Ryder recording artist Jin the MC. Since those days he has opened for other national acts such as; The Clipse, Pety Pablo, Mike Jones, Paul Wall, Digital Underground, Boot Camp Click, Jin the MC, Do or Die, Andre Nikatina and Trey Songs.
Business has recently been added to Damianâs repertoire, as he has become co-owner, and co-operator of Sportnâ Life Records LLC. He has the talent and drive to succeed and see his dreams through, now that heâs navigating his career Damian plans to stay on course. Stay tuned.



Fact Sheet

WHO: D. BLACK

WHERE: Seattle, WA

HISTORY: D.Black began creating music at the age of five. His parents were pioneers in Seattleâs first rap groups The Emerald Street Boys and The Emerald Street Girls. After doing shows at local schools, community events and talent shows, D. Black while under the moniker of Danger began to release music on Sportnâ Life Records in 2002. Then in 2004 at the age of 18 he became co owner and co CEO of the label. After a substantial buzz in the Northwest with his mix tape; Behind the Dirt in 2005 and the phenomenal follow up debut CD; The Cause and Effect in 2006, D.Black continues to stay poised as he spearheads all upcoming projects released on the label. D.Black has gained momentum with various singles both nationally and internationally with songs like You Need a Thug in 2003, Something Special and Move in 2005 and Get at Me, Get Loose and the Jake One produced This Is Why.
